It's really hard for me to know what the issue is. You seem to receive an error from upstream (The Cpl packet instead of a CplD packet). You also have the master abort flag set in the status register of the config space which may cause issues if the upstream bridge would care about such things.
I assume you did the test above after a fresh reboot / reconnect and not after you did the probe.
Sometimes the OS will disable "busmaster capabilities" (i.e. DMA) when the computer is locked. Windows 11 sometimes does this as part of its DMA protections. After you login this restriction may be lifted. I don't know if this is your issue though.

I really don't know. I see you haven't got a PCIe ID in the 1st log you posted. In the 2nd you got the PCIe ID assigned but you're getting unsupported request completions for your memory read attempts. It seems like DMA is blocked to me. Maybe the OS is actively blocking DMA from rouge devices in your case?
